CityCenter Las Vegas is Rising on the Las Vegas Strip

CityCenter is an unprecedented urban metropolis that will open in late 2009 on 67 acres between Bellagio and Monte Carlo resorts on the Las Vegas Strip. A joint venture between MGM MIRAGE and Dubai World.

Pictures of Aria Resort and Casino Las Vegas

As you check in, high above you you'll see the artistic interpretation of the Colorado River. The natural light that can be seen from the casino is very un-Vegas. The restaurants that tempt you seem to be a fantasy created by a culinary dreamer.

Gold Lounge Las Vegas at Aria Resort at CityCenter

Gold Lounge at Aria Las Vegas is an ultra lounge with a little Vegas flair that is supposed to correlate with Elvis and his legacy.
